Four heroic military dogs were honored by the American Humane Association on Capitol Hill Tuesday night for their life-saving actions while serving alongside American troops in war zones. Taba, Jag, Summer, and Taker were all honored for their work sniffing out IEDs and providing security for American fighting men and women in Iraq and Afghanistan. The dogs were presented with the Lois Pope K-9 Medal of Courage. Each K9 had a medal placed around their neck during a ceremony in the Rayburn House Office foyer that featured top ranking military officials, congressmen, congressional staffers, philanthropists, and the media. The Israel Defense Forces and US military ended their joint Juniper Cobra missile defense exercise this week, with live-fire tests of two anti-aircraft systems over the skies of central Israel. The exercise, which began on March 4, simulated a massive ballistic missile attack on the State of Israel, with American and Israeli troops working together to defend the country, something officials from both militaries stressed could happen in reality. “They will train shoulder to shoulder, the same way we will fight in times of crisis. It’s not just about an exercise,” Brig. Gen. Tzvika Haimovitch, Israel’s air defense commander, told reporters when the exercise began.
